WebFor Figure 5.2, m = 3, n = 6, H = 60 m, and from Eq. (5.7), Q = 30 K. For K = 10 -4 m/s, Q = 3 × 10 -3 m 3 /s (per meter of section perpendicular to the flow net). Multi … WebFLOWNET is a simple computer program developed to calculate hydraulic and topographic gradients for two-dimensional surfaces. Flow rates are calculated for saturated and unsaturated conditions based upon application of Darcy's law and the exponential hydraulic conductivity equation. The FLOWNET program can be applied to evaluate flow in ...
